    The best flowing fiber packed muffler that I know of is the Dynomax Race Bullet.
    And as a bonus, they are very inexpensive.
    I ran a 3"x12" race bullet on my 98 Z28 (they got the single exhaust that looks like duals at the back) and it sounded great.

    I have a 3.5"x12" on a PSD truck too.

    These things flow like open pipe.
    They make them in 18"L versions too, up to around 5" diameter pipe.
    I have no idea how they would sound on an I6. :huh:
